Ok folks
used the shaving cream. did not have a lot of time to fish lots of problems in scout camp caught a couple of dinks on the top water lure I used as a test covered the lure with the shaving cream and tossed it out. As I expected the cream came off and floated away. Left a slick near the lure. Took some of the cream and threw it next to me in shallow water. bluegills came by looked at it, hit it and left. Hooked two very small LB. Not sure if it was the action of the lure or the cream. Set up a test rod. 7 foot med heavy 10 lb smoke gray yosouri line number 1 hook clear bubble bobber small piece of red, later switched to white yarn covered yarn with cream and tossed out let sit, while fishing near by but not to close. No Hookups at all bobber did move but could not say for sure it was a fish doing the moving. later added weight and removed bobber, no hook ups total fishing time from Friday to Sunday was about 2 hours Weather was clear and cold. Warming in the afternoon. Fished Sunday around 2 PM
